Jimeno
Also spelled: Ximeno, Gimeno, Simon
שימעון(Shim'on)
Pronunciation: hee-MEH-noh
Meaning
son of Simon
Origin
Basque, Spanish
About Jimeno
Jimeno carries a distinguished air, a name steeped in the echoes of medieval Spain and the rich linguistic tapestry of the Basque country. Meaning "son of Simon," it offers a less common, more robust alternative to its root, perfect for parents who appreciate history and strength without opting for overly familiar choices. Its pronunciation, "hee-MEH-noh," adds an intriguing phonetic flair that sets it apart, suggesting a child with a grounded yet distinctive presence. This is a name that would feel at home in a family valuing tradition and a connection to Iberian heritage, offering a truly unique sound that stands out from more common biblical or classic European names.
